Plum Grove, TX vs Point Blank, TX
Plum Grove is moderately more affordable than Point Blank, with a 7.8% lower cost of living index. Plum Grove scores 82 compared to 89 for Point Blank, where the US average is 100. This difference means residents of Point Blank can expect to pay noticeably more for everyday expenses, housing, and services.
When it comes to buying, median home values in Plum Grove are $121,800 compared to $168,500 in Point Blank, a 28% gap.
Median household income in Plum Grove is $70,362 compared to $62,330 in Point Blank (+12.9%). Plum Grove offers a double advantage: higher earnings combined with a lower cost of living, giving residents significantly more purchasing power.
Climate-wise, both cities share similar average temperatures (67.7°F vs 68.7°F). Plum Grove receives more rainfall at 47.7" per year compared to 43.7" in Point Blank.
